UL 719 Ed. 14-2025

Nonmetallic-Sheathed Cables - Published Date: June 26, 2025

1.1 These requirements cover nonmetallic-sheathed cables containing 2 – 4 thermoplastic-insulated circuit conductors, with a grounding conductor, in the constructions indicated in . These cables are intended for use in accordance with Article 334 and other applicable parts of NFPA 70. Type NMC cable is for use in dry, moist, damp, and corrosive locations, and Type NM cable is for use in normally dry locations. Both types carry the suffix letter "-B" to designate the use of conductors with 90 °C insulation.  Type  Construction  Number of circuit conductors  Size of circuit conductors  NMC  flat  2 or 3  14 – 10 AWG copper or 12 – 10 AWG aluminum or copper-clad aluminum  NM  flat  2  14 – 2 AWG copper or 12 – 2 AWG aluminum or copper-clad aluminum  flat  3  14 – 10 AWG copper or 12 – 10 AWG aluminum or copper-clad aluminum  round  2, 3, or 4  14 – 2 AWG copper or 12 – 2 AWG aluminum or copper-clad aluminum  NM with -PCS  flat  2 or 3  14 – 10 AWG copper or 12 – 10 AWG aluminum or copper-clad aluminum and 18 – 16 AWG copper control/signal conductors  round  2 or 3  1.2 A cable to which the designation "ST1" (signifying "limited smoke") is applied as a type-letter suffix complies with the test criteria for smoke release and for cable damage height stated in UL 1685.
